Trade icon
Catalonia, Spain
Closes: Dec 21, 2025
Trade icon
Catalonia, Spain
Closes: Dec 21, 2025
Utrecht, Netherlands
Closes: Jan 4, 2026
Trade icon
Catalonia, Spain
Closes: Dec 19, 2025
Ile De France, France
Closes: Jan 11, 2026
Trade icon
Catalonia, Spain
Closes: Dec 21, 2025
Trade icon
Catalonia, Spain
Closes: Dec 21, 2025
Trade icon
Catalonia, Spain
Closes: Dec 21, 2025
Trade icon
Catalonia, Spain
Closes: Dec 21, 2025
Trade icon
Catalonia, Spain
Closes: Dec 21, 2025